Debate over school bullying workshop

There’s a debate in Swanton about whether a group for gay and lesbian youth should present a workshop about bullying at the local high school.

About 75 people attended a School Board meeting on the subject last night at Missisquoi Union High School.

They were about evenly split over whether the group Outright Vermont should be allowed to make the presentations.

Neither the superintendent nor the School Board indicated the workshops would be cancelled.

The planned presentation has been strongly opposed by a conservative talk radio host who appears on radio stations in Saint Albans and Waterbury.

A number of parents said gay and lesbian issues had no place in schools. Supporters say they think the presentations would be educational.
